A left-wing organizer behind final yr’s Columbia College alumni encampment protesting the Israel-Hamas conflict in Gaza introduced a major problem to Democratic U.S. Rep. Adriano Espaillat on Thursday.

Darializa Avila Chevalier, 31, was the organizing lead for higher Manhattan and the Bronx for Mayor-elect Zohran Mamdani’s marketing campaign, based on her marketing campaign. She additionally helped set up the Columbia College pupil encampment protesting Israel’s conflict in Gaza in 2024 and stated that she advocated for the discharge of Mahmoud Khalil, a fellow Columbia organizer, when he was detained by federal immigration authorities earlier this yr.

Avila Chevalier launched her bid for the Higher Manhattan and Bronx Congressional seat held by Espaillat, a four-term incumbent looking for re-election in 2026. She charged that Espaillat doesn’t signify the pursuits of his constituents, who’re struggling to make ends meet. She additionally criticized him for accepting marketing campaign donations from the American Israel Public Affairs Committee (AIPAC), which advocates for a robust partnership between the U.S. and Israel, and the actual property trade.

“Why should we let Adriano Espaillat vote to spend billions on bombs overseas, when we’re struggling to afford rent and groceries right here in New York City?” Avila Chevalier stated in her marketing campaign launch video.

In a press release responding to Avila Chevalier’s marketing campaign launch, an Espaillat marketing campaign spokesperson stated: “As the first formerly undocumented member of Congress and a neighbor since he was a child, Rep. Espaillat knows firsthand the challenges facing everyday New Yorkers.”

“He has led the fight to make the city more affordable for working families and to stand up for communities too often overlooked,” they continued. “We welcome a full and robust primary and look forward to making the case for his continued leadership in our community and across the country,” 

Avila Chevalier is backed by the Justice Democrats, a left-wing group that helped propel U.S. Rep.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ez’s upset victory over former U.S. Rep. Joe Crowley in 2018. She is pitching herself as somebody who’s “unbought” by “billionaire greed,” and vowed to show the web page on the established order.

She at present works as an investigator on the Neighborhood Defenders Service of Harlem, based on her marketing campaign. 

“Mayor-elect Zohran Mamdani showed us what’s possible when we refuse to let the politics of our past dictate the future we can build for all New Yorkers today,” Avila Chevalier stated in a press release. “This campaign is about ensuring that our voices are not only heard in City Hall, but in the halls of Congress where they have been ignored for too long.”

Whereas Espaillat is a extra reasonable Democrat, he backed Mamdani within the basic election after supporting former Gov. Andrew Cuomo within the major.

Since being first elected to Congress in 2016, succeeding long-time Congress Member and Harlem political large Charlie Rangel, Espaillat has develop into a key energy dealer in Higher Manhattan and a swath of the Bronx.

He has mentored and efficiently helped elect a number of Latino officeholders within the areas he represents, together with Metropolis Council Members Shaun Abreu (D-Manhattan), Carmen De La Rosa (D-Manhattan), and Oswald Feliz (D-Bronx), amongst others.

These connections, mixed with Espaillat’s long-standing incumbency, imply Avila Chevalier is more likely to have a tough time unseating him subsequent yr.

Espaillat is the fourth Democratic incumbent Congress member within the metropolis to attract a problem from the left within the wake of Mamdani’s win. Others embody U.S. Reps. Ritchie Torres (D-Bronx), Dan Goldman (D-Manhattan/Brooklyn), and Home Democratic Chief Hakeem Jeffries (Brooklyn).
